本文深入解析数据湖、数据中台与数仓的区别与联系。数据湖是存储原始数据的仓库,数据中台是数据治理与服务的平台,数仓则是针对特定业务进行数据加工的仓库。三者既有区别也有联系,数据湖与数仓侧重于存储和加工,数据中台则强调治理和服务。
本文目录导读:
图片来源于网络,如有侵权联系删除
随着大数据时代的到来,企业对数据的需求日益增长,如何有效地管理和利用数据成为企业关注的焦点,数据湖、数据中台和数仓作为数据管理的重要工具,它们各自具有独特的优势和应用场景,本文将深入解析数据湖、数据中台与数仓的异同,帮助读者更好地理解这些概念。
数据湖、数据中台与数仓的定义
1、数据湖
数据湖是一种新型的大数据存储架构,它将数据存储在分布式文件系统上,以原始格式存储各类数据,包括结构化、半结构化和非结构化数据,数据湖具有以下特点:
(1)存储容量大:数据湖能够存储海量数据,满足企业对大数据存储的需求。
(2)数据格式多样:数据湖支持多种数据格式,包括文本、图片、音频、视频等。
(3)数据无需预处理:数据湖以原始格式存储数据,无需进行预处理,便于后续的数据分析和挖掘。
2、数据中台
数据中台是一种面向企业内部的数据服务平台,它将数据采集、存储、处理、分析和应用等环节整合在一起,为企业提供全方位的数据服务,数据中台具有以下特点:
(1)数据整合:数据中台将企业内部各部门的数据进行整合,形成统一的数据视图。
(2)数据治理:数据中台提供数据治理功能,确保数据质量、安全和合规。
图片来源于网络,如有侵权联系删除
(3)数据服务:数据中台为企业内部提供数据服务,支持数据分析和挖掘。
3、数仓
数仓(数据仓库)是一种面向企业内部的数据存储系统,主要用于存储和查询历史数据,支持企业决策,数仓具有以下特点:
(1)数据结构化:数仓以结构化数据为主,便于数据查询和分析。
(2)数据一致性:数仓保证数据的一致性,便于企业决策。
(3)数据汇总:数仓对数据进行汇总和分析,为决策提供支持。
数据湖、数据中台与数仓的异同
1、存储方式
数据湖采用分布式文件系统存储数据,支持多种数据格式;数据中台以数据库、缓存和分布式存储等多种存储方式结合;数仓以数据库为主,存储结构化数据。
2、数据格式
数据湖支持多种数据格式,包括结构化、半结构化和非结构化数据;数据中台以结构化数据为主,兼顾半结构化和非结构化数据;数仓以结构化数据为主。
图片来源于网络,如有侵权联系删除
3、数据处理
数据湖以原始数据存储为主,无需预处理;数据中台提供数据处理功能,支持数据清洗、转换和集成;数仓对数据进行预处理,保证数据质量。
4、应用场景
数据湖适用于大规模数据存储、数据分析和挖掘;数据中台适用于企业内部数据整合、治理和服务;数仓适用于企业决策支持。
5、数据治理
数据湖的数据治理相对较弱,主要依靠数据中台和数仓进行数据治理;数据中台提供数据治理功能,确保数据质量、安全和合规;数仓保证数据一致性,便于数据治理。
数据湖、数据中台和数仓作为数据管理的重要工具,它们在存储方式、数据格式、数据处理、应用场景和数据治理等方面存在一定的差异,企业在选择数据管理工具时,应根据自身需求和应用场景,合理选择数据湖、数据中台和数仓,以实现数据价值的最大化。
标签: #数据湖与中台对比
评论列表